DO NOT COMMIT, just an example

Suggested change
<script type="text/javascript" src="//cdn.crowdin.com/jipt/jipt.js"></script>
<script type="text/javascript" src="//cdn.crowdin.com/version-x.y.z/jipt/jipt.js" integrity="sha384-ye83f7h4...etc"></script>

So this alert is not from this PR, but I'm trying to resolve it anyway. The subresource integrity check makes sense here. Making the hash is easy. But we need to lock it to a specific version of the JS code, so it doesn't break on the next update. I haven't yet found how crowdin would specify the version.
https://developer.mozilla.org/en-US/docs/Web/Security/Subresource_Integrity#tools_for_generating_sri_hashes

@glye I asked Crowdin about this and here is an answer:

"The team told me that we don’t have versions of jipt.js. Bug fixes or new features may be introduced to the file"

Copy link
Member

Choose a reason for hiding this comment

The reason will be displayed to describe this comment to others. Learn more.

Thanks. That's unfortunate. The only way to secure it is to bundle it, then, and ensure we update it during release cycles.

Anyway, this problem should not block this PR since it's pre-existing.
